The Quadrantids Meteor Shower peak occurs every year and it will peak on January 4, 2025. Generally, meteor showers peak for two days, but Quadrantids peak for a few hours in January
The Perseid meteor shower will peak across the United States on August 11 and 12 this year. On peak display, skywatchers could see up to 100 meteors each hour
The Leonid meteor shower is brought about by the dust and debris abandoned by the comet Tempel-Tuttle. This yearly event will be seen in India, among other countries, from November 3 to December 2